  • Cenote Ik Kil - Enjoy a swim in Ik Kil Cenote in Yucatán, a truly unique experience set in a stunning natural environment. This open cenote, encircled by limestone walls adorned with lush greenery and dangling roots, boasts crystal-clear, deep blue waters. Good experience - Very nice excursion, well-planned times, stop in Valladolid (just a square), cenotes Suytun and It Kil (both spectacular), lunch at a hacienda with an open buffet (you eat well and they put on a small dance show), Chichen Itza with a two-hour stop, one hour with a very interesting explanation by the guide "Foca" (very good treatment and offered fresh water at various times).
